Overview of FTTH Architecture
FTTH (Fiber to the Home) delivers optical fiber directly from the service provider to individual residences or businesses, providing high-speed internet, voice, and video services . The key components include:
- Optical Line Terminal (OLT): Located at the central office, it manages traffic, bandwidth allocation, and service provisioning .
- Optical Network Unit/Terminal (ONU/ONT): Installed at the user premises, it converts optical signals to electrical signals for devices like routers or computers .
- Optical Distribution Network (ODN): Passive fiber network with splitters connecting the OLT to multiple ONUs/ONTs . FTTH can be deployed using GPON (Gigabit Passive Optical Network), which is a point-to-multipoint architecture using passive splitters to serve multiple users from a single fiber .
